The Technology Behind Instant Weather Updates 🛰️
Modern weather applications leverage a sophisticated network of data sources. Doppler radar systems track precipitation patterns in real-time, while weather satellites positioned in orbit capture cloud formations and atmospheric conditions across vast regions. Ground-based weather stations continuously monitor temperature, humidity, wind speed, and barometric pressure.
All this information feeds into powerful algorithms and machine learning models that process millions of data points simultaneously. These systems can identify patterns, predict weather movements, and deliver hyper-localized forecasts for your exact location. The result? Weather predictions that are more accurate and timely than ever before.

How Weather Radar Transforms Your Planning
Weather radar technology represents one of the most significant advances in meteorological forecasting. Unlike simple temperature predictions, radar shows you the actual movement of weather systems in real-time. This visual component adds an invaluable layer of understanding to your weather awareness.
When you open a radar view on a quality weather app, you’re seeing animated imagery that tracks precipitation, storm intensity, and movement direction. Color coding typically indicates the severity of rainfall or snow—lighter colors for drizzle, intense reds and purples for heavy downpours or severe storms. 🌧️
The beauty of radar-based forecasting lies in its predictive power. By observing a storm system’s speed and trajectory, you can accurately estimate when weather will arrive at your location. This is particularly useful for time-sensitive decisions—should you leave work early to beat the storm? Is there a window to finish yard work before rain arrives?
Understanding Weather Patterns Like a Meteorologist
While you don’t need a meteorology degree to use weather apps effectively, understanding basic weather patterns enhances your ability to interpret forecasts. Cold fronts typically bring temperature drops and possible storms. Warm fronts often mean gradual temperature increases with steady precipitation. High-pressure systems usually indicate clear, stable weather, while low-pressure areas are associated with clouds and storms.
Advanced weather applications often include these meteorological details in their displays, showing frontal boundaries, pressure systems, and jet stream positions. This information helps you understand not just what the weather will be, but why—providing context that makes forecasts more meaningful.

The Accuracy Question: How Reliable Are Weather Forecasts?
A common question surrounding weather apps concerns accuracy. How dependable are these predictions, and why do they sometimes seem wrong?
Weather forecasting accuracy decreases with time distance. Today’s weather can be predicted with approximately 90% accuracy. Tomorrow’s forecast drops to about 80% reliability. By day seven, accuracy falls to roughly 50%—essentially a coin flip for precise conditions. This inherent limitation exists because weather systems are chaotic and influenced by countless variables.
However, real-time weather apps excel at short-term predictions—the next few hours to the next day. For this time window, modern forecasting technology performs remarkably well. When an app shows rain arriving in 30 minutes based on radar data, that prediction is highly reliable because the system is tracking an existing weather pattern, not trying to predict one that hasn’t formed yet.
Improving Your Forecast Interpretation Skills 🎯
Understanding probability ranges helps you use forecasts more effectively. A 30% chance of rain doesn’t mean it will rain for 30% of the day—it means there’s a 30% probability that measurable precipitation will occur at your location during the forecast period. This distinction matters when planning activities.
Similarly, temperature ranges account for uncertainty. A forecast of 75°F with a range of 72-78°F acknowledges the prediction’s confidence interval. The actual temperature will likely fall within this range, though the exact degree remains uncertain.

Weather Literacy Empowers Better Decisions 🌈
Beyond just checking whether it will rain, developing weather literacy transforms how you interact with forecasts. Understanding concepts like dew point (which indicates how muggy conditions feel), wind chill (apparent temperature in cold conditions), and heat index (how hot it feels with humidity) provides deeper insight into comfort and safety levels.
Learning to read radar signatures helps you distinguish between light drizzle and severe thunderstorms. Recognizing hook echoes on radar (indicating possible tornado formation) or intensifying red areas (heavy precipitation or hail) adds a layer of weather awareness that simple text forecasts cannot convey.
